Chairman of Sports Federation for the Disabled:

Tehran (IP) - The Chairman of the Islamic Republic of Iran's Sports Federation for the Disabled (IRISFD) says the results gained by the athletes in Tokyo Paralympics 2020 show that there was still a chance to snatch more medals.

Iran PressIran news: Attending the welcoming ceremony of the first group of athletes returning home from the Tokyo Paralympics, Shervin Asbaghian said the results of the Iranian sports squad at the Tokyo Paralympics showed that the athletes had achieved better results than the 2016 Rio Olympics.  

"Iranian athletes in sitting volleyball and para-shooting still have a chance to grab medals," Asbaghian added.

The sports official also said IRISFD was preparing to participate in Bahrain 2021 Asian Youth Para Games, China National Youth Games, and Paris Paralympics 2024. 

The Iranian squad is ranked 12th in Tokyo Paralympic Games with 8 gold, 7 silver, and 1 bronze medal.

The 2020 Tokyo Paralympics started on August 24 will last until September 5.
